William Schmidt, known by his self-styled sobriquet “The Only William,” was one of the top bartenders of his day, a true celebrity bartender when such a phenomenon was relatively new. Schmidt rose to the top of his profession in Chicago in the 1870s, then moved to New York, where he worked until his death in 1904. Known for his impressive moustache, dapper dress sense, and creativity in drink construction, he was often quoted and featured in newspapers of the day, and he published two cocktail books, the most famous of which is “The Flowing Bowl.” Festooned with a discursive, elaborate introduction that occupies only slightly less than half the pages of the book, it is nonetheless an impressive example of cocktail culture at the time.
In this class, Evan Christie will mix up recipes from “The Flowing Bowl,” and feature Schmidt’s impressive prose where it fits. Expect to taste cocktails that highlight the increasingly maximalist world of the 1890s yet also show the sophistication of a well-honed craft.
